Devin Maddox Promoted to B&H V.P. of Book Publishing

B&H Publishing Group is pleased to announce the promotion of Devin Maddox to the position of V.P. of Book Publishing.
His new role involves managing the entire books ministry area, which includes the Christian Living, Leadership, B&H Kids and Women's product lines, providing strategic oversight and strengthening processes for internal and external partners.
Prior to this position, Maddox served three years as Trade Book Publisher, leading the acquisitions team. He spearheaded the acquisition, development and launch of bestselling titles such as "Unashamed" by Lecrae, "Adorning the Dark" by Andrew Peterson and "Gay Girl, Good God" by Jackie Hill Perry, among many others. In addition, Devin has worked closely with award-winning author Russell Moore on his recent books "Onward" and "The Storm-Tossed Family" which won "Christianity Today" Book of the Year in 2016 and 2019, respectively.
Maddox holds a B.A. (Christian Ethics) from Union University, M.Div. (Theology) from The Southern Baptist Theological Seminary and is completing a Ph.D. from Southeastern Baptist Theological Seminary (all but dissertation). He previously served in various other roles at LifeWay Christian Resources. In addition, he served as a research assistant to the Dean of the School of Theology and Senior Vice President for Academic Administration at The Southern Baptist Theological Seminary. Devin is married to Cara and has three sons.
